NEW DELHI: Shares of Kirloskar Bros., Dredging Corp, Marine Electricals, HEC Infra Projects and Zenith Exports, hit their fresh 52-week highs at 10:29AM(IST)on NSE.

Benchmark NSE Nifty index rose 139.41 points to 23404.25 amid buying in frontline bluechip stocks.

However, stocks such as Mask Investments, Kronox Lab Sciences, TV Vision, Supreme Infra and Sanginita Chemicals, touched their fresh 52-week low.


Overall, 37 shares traded in the green in Nifty50 index, while 13 traded in the red.

In the Nifty 50 index, Coal India Ltd, BPCL, Bajaj Finance, HCL Tech and Shriram Finance were among top gainers, while Britannia, Titan Company, Asian Paints, HUL and Divis Labs traded in the red.

The BSE Sensex was trading 476.27 points up at 76932.86 at 10:29AM(IST).

Traders were seen piling up positions in Irrigation & Allied Services, Fertilisers, Packaging, Miscellaneous and Cables sectors, while selling was visible in Tobacco, IT Software, Gems and Jewellery, Defence and Banks sectors.
